After another fifteen minutes of travel, An Qingwan suddenly sighed.
Jin Xueyi asked in confusion, "Miss An, what happened?"
An Qingwan said, "There was a sound of crying."
Jin Xueyi was stunned: "From the lake? Could it be a water ghost...?"
An Qingwan said, "It's the sound of a person crying."
As the carriage continued its journey, Jin Xueyi finally heard the crying that An Qingwan had mentioned.
It was a series of cries.
The cries of men, women, young and old, all kinds of cries.
After the carriage turned a corner, Jin Xueyi finally understood why An Qingwan had said it was scary.
Paper money, white paper money, white paper money scattered on the ground, white paper money hanging on the tree, white paper money fluttering in the wind...
What appeared before them was a village where almost every household was dressed in white.
"What on earth is going on? Has this place been struck by a plague?"
Lan Xiaogu shook her head and said, "It's not a plague. If it were, this place would have been under guard long ago."
Jin Xueyi asked, "What is that?"
Lan Xiaogu said, "Judging from their words, they were probably killed, but I don't know the specifics. Let's go ask them."
The carriage stopped at the village entrance, and the cries grew louder and louder.
"My son——"
"Father, mother!"
"She's only two years old, what did she do wrong? What exactly did she do wrong!"
Jin Xueyi walked up to an old man burning paper money at the intersection, squatted down and asked, "Uncle, what's going on here?"
The old man raised his head, revealing his gray eyes, but quickly lowered his head again, remaining silent.
After contacting several people, Jin Xueyi finally received a response.
"Who are you?"
The young man, dressed in hemp clothing, looked at An Qingwan and the other two with a wary expression.
Jin Xueyi explained, "We were on our way to the Ironclad Gang when we passed by here and found you..."
Before she could finish speaking, the young man in hemp clothing had completely changed his expression.
"Iron-Clad Gang? You're also江湖人士 (jianghu figures)? Get out, get out of here now, the farther the better!"
He reached out to push Jin Xueyi.
Jin Xueyi quickly took a few steps back and explained, "We meant no harm, we just wanted to..."
The young man in hemp clothing laughed bitterly, "I don't care if you have any ill intentions or not, I just want you to get lost. Why is our place in this state? Isn't it all because of you martial arts practitioners?"
As he roared, people gradually approached.
Lan Xiaogu quickly drew her whip.
The young man in hemp clothing was completely unafraid: "What, are you going to kill us too? Then go ahead and kill us, I don't want to live anyway!"
Seeing that things were not going well, An Qingwan quickly pulled the two away.
But she didn't go very far.
They encountered a man carrying a long knife at the village entrance.
"Don't take what happened earlier to heart. They didn't target you guys on purpose. That man, his parents, his brother, and his brother's wife who just got married a month ago were all killed. It's already a miracle that he hasn't gone crazy yet."
Jin Xueyi asked in astonishment, "What exactly is going on?"
The man sighed and began to explain, "Isn't it all because of those recent rumors?"
According to him, this matter was originally related to the Iron-Clad Gang and the "Eight Directions of the Mysterious Blade".
Because it was widely rumored in the martial arts world that the "Qimen Bafang Dao" might be in the hands of the Iron-Clad Ancestor, many people flocked to try and seize it.
Among this group, one group was particularly eccentric.
They knew they couldn't defeat the Iron-Clad Ancestor, but they coveted the "Eight Directions of the Mysterious Blade," so they used this village, not far from the Iron-Clad Gang, as their bargaining chip.
If the Ironclad Gang doesn't hand over the "Eight Directions of Qimen Blade," they will kill everyone in this village.
Since the Iron-Clad Ancestor couldn't produce the "Eight Directions of Qimen Blade," he devised a plan to hand over a fake one to appease the traveler. However, the trick was exposed, and the traveler, enraged, committed atrocities in the village, ultimately killing a total of forty-eight people.
The village was ravaged by bloodshed.
The killings left every household in the village in mourning.
"Who are those people?"
An Qingwan said coldly.
The man shook his head and said, "I don't know. Only the Iron-Clad Ancestor went to contact those people at the time, but even he couldn't see their faces clearly. How could the others know? It's pitiful. The Iron-Clad Ancestor held this self-proof meeting not only to prove himself, but also to gather heroes from all over the country to deal with these madmen."
"Didn't you see clearly? Those people are even stronger than the Iron-Clad Ancestor?"
"That's what the Iron-Clad Ancestor said, and that's all I can say."
As the man was speaking, Lan Xiaogu suddenly popped up like a gopher.
“I secretly examined the corpses. There were many wounds on the corpses, but the fatal wounds were all the same, which means they were all killed by the same person. That person was definitely a master swordsman. Every fatal blow was exactly one inch deep.”
"A murderer who has made killing a 'habit'?"
An Qingwan's voice had turned completely cold, and frost had formed on her hands.
Her murderous intent surged once again beyond her control.
She thought of Chen Xu and his grandson, who had been killed by the Poison Taoist.
She thought of those "believers" who remained foolish even after the collapse of the Taiqing Dao.
She thought of many, many things.
This is perhaps the true nature of the martial world—a cruel, lawless, and indifferent world where human life is treated as worthless as grass.
"you……"
The man's body trembled involuntarily, a chill piercing his back like needles.
He looked at An Qingwan, and what he saw was not a person, but a sword.
"who are you?"
"An Qingwan, a swordsman."
An Qingwan placed her hand on the sword.
Her sword thirsts for blood.

44. Whoever tries to stop her from speaking, I'll make sure they can't speak.
"An Qingwan?"
The man stared at An Qingwan in a daze.
After a while, he shouted.
"I remember now, you are the Goddess of Xiaoxiang who wiped out the Taiqing Daoist temple, I've heard your name before!"
At this point, he laughed.
"I've heard so much about you! You truly are a chivalrous and righteous person. I am Hu Bugui from the Thirty-Six Islands!"
An Qingwan was completely unfamiliar with the Thirty-Six Islands.
But Lan Xiaogu is different.
She is not old, but she has traveled all over the south over the years and has gained considerable experience.
"Thirty-six islands?" Lan Xiaogu was taken aback. "The thirty-six islands that are known as the holy land of martial arts in the East China Sea?"
Hu Bugui said, "I dare not claim to be a holy land of martial arts. I wonder who this young lady is? Your clothes look very familiar to me. I think you must have a great reputation in the martial arts world, but I can't quite remember you right now. My apologies."
Lan Xiaogu chuckled and said, "Your judgment is not bad. I am Lan Xiaogu, the number one assassin in the world, the Crimson Snow Yama!"
Hu Bugui was stunned for a moment: "The number one assassin in the world?"
Lan Xiaogu said, "Yan Hui and Lu Er are already dead."
Hu Bugui's expression remained unchanged. He didn't press the matter but changed the subject.
"I left the Thirty-Six Islands this time to challenge the best martial artists in the Eastern Lands. That's why I made a special trip to the Ironclad Gang when I passed through Yuezhou. I never expected to encounter such a thing. It's pitiful and lamentable. May I ask what brings Miss An and Miss Lan here?"
An Qingwan bluntly stated: "Murder."
Hu Bugui was slightly taken aback.
Suddenly, he laughed again.
"Miss An is truly a wonderful person."
An Qingwan laughed along with her: "Don't you want to know who I want to kill?"
Hu Bugui said, "I don't need to ask, because I know that Miss An must have killed a villain."
An Qingwan said, "Why are you so sure? My reputation in the martial arts world is indeed quite good, but maybe I'm just a hypocrite?"
Hu Bugui said, "Miss An, you are wrong!"
An Qingwan asked, "Where did I go wrong?"
Hu Bugui said, "I never use the reputation of the martial arts world to judge a stranger."
An Qingwan asked, "Then how do you judge strangers?"
Hu Bugui said, "Based on the evaluation of ordinary people."
An Qingwan remained silent.
Hu Bugui said, "People from the lake flatter each other, and it's hard to tell what's true and what's false. How can that compare to the evaluations that ordinary people have formed over the years? Also, I bet Miss An has no idea who I met in Ningzhou."
An Qingwan asked, "Who?"
Hu Bugui said, "Martial Arts Master Chen, when I was chatting with him, he told me that you saved him."
An Qingwan said, "So it was him. This world is really small. Since Master Chen was willing to talk to you about these things, it seems that Young Hero Hu is also a chivalrous person."
Hu Bugui said, "I dare not accept such praise, but if Miss An needs help when she is killing someone, I will certainly not refuse."
An Qingwan smiled and said, "Young Master Hu is also a rare and wonderful person."
